How I picked these โTop 10โ (so the list is practical, not just popular)
To call something โtop tierโ globally, it needs to do more than provide a feed. The tools below were selected using these criteria:
1) Intelligence quality and coverage
- Breadth of sources (open web, dark web, technical telemetry, malware infrastructure, vulnerabilities, etc.)
- Depth of context (actor/campaign mapping, relationships, confidence scoring)
2) Operationalization (the difference-maker in 2026โ2026)
- Built-in enrichment, deduplication, scoring, and lifecycle handling (expiration, sightings, false positive suppression)
- Automation hooks (APIs, playbooks, connectors)
- Standards alignment (STIX/TAXII where relevant)
3) Ecosystem integration
- SIEM/SOAR/EDR/XDR integrations, ticketing/ITSM, threat hunting workflows
4) Real-world adoption patterns
These are widely used across enterprise SOCs, CTI teams, MSSPs, and incident responseโreflected repeatedly in 2026 comparison lists of Best Threat Intelligence Tools.

2) CrowdStrike โ Falcon Intelligence / Adversary Intelligence
Overview
CrowdStrikeโs intelligence offering is designed to deliver personalized, real-time intelligence aligned to your environment, usable inside Falcon or integrated into third-party tools.
Key features
- Intelligence aligned to your detections/telemetry (context for what youโre seeing now)
- Adversary, indicator, and campaign context accessible via Falcon Intelligence API
- High-fidelity intelligence designed to accelerate detection/investigation/response
- Integrations into external tools (SIEM/SOAR/TIP) as part of intel operationalization
Pros
- Very strong when you already run CrowdStrike EDR/XDRโintel becomes immediately operational
- Excellent adversary-driven workflows (actor/campaign-centric)
- โClosed loopโ feel: detection โ intel โ response
Cons
- Best value usually comes with the broader CrowdStrike stack (less compelling if you want โintel onlyโ)
- Licensing can be packaged as add-ons; costs can scale with modules/seats
Free vs Paid
- Typically paid (enterprise subscription / add-on). Some platform trials exist, but intelligence is generally a commercial capability.
License / deployment
- Proprietary commercial SaaS (CrowdStrike Falcon platform + APIs)
3) Google Cloud โ Mandiant Threat Intelligence (Mandiant Advantage)
Overview
Mandiant is widely trusted for incident responseโinformed intelligence. Google Cloud emphasizes that Mandiant Threat Intelligence is grounded in frontline expertise and large-scale response experience.
Key features
- Intelligence derived from real intrusions and IR work (practical โwhat worksโ context)
- Actor/campaign reporting, strategic intel, and operational indicators
- Designed to support detection engineering, threat hunting, and executive reporting
- Integrations with SOC workflows via platforms/partners (varies by org stack)
Pros
- Very strong โso what?โ intelligence: tactics, techniques, and attacker behavior
- Great fit for IR teams and mature CTI programs
- Strong strategic reporting for leadership and risk discussions
Cons
- Some organizations want more โplatform automationโ than classic intel portals provide
- Commercial licensing tends to be enterprise-priced
Free vs Paid
- Paid: Mandiant Advantage / Threat Intelligence subscriptions (commercial)
- Some government/community access programs exist; availability depends on eligibility and program terms
License / deployment
- Proprietary commercial service (subscription / portal access under Google Cloud Mandiant)
4) Microsoft โ Defender Threat Intelligence (MDTI)
Overview
Microsoft Defender Threat Intelligence (formerly RiskIQ capabilities merged into Microsoftโs ecosystem) is positioned as a threat intelligence experience integrated with Microsoft security products and workflows.
A major โlatestโ note: Microsoft states that the Defender Threat Intelligence portal experience will be discontinued and merged into Microsoft Defender for a unified experience.
Key features
- Threat intelligence + investigations aligned with Microsoft Defender ecosystem
- Exposure insights (infrastructure, domains, IP reputation), enrichment, and hunting workflows
- Strong integration path for Microsoft-heavy enterprises (Defender, Sentinel, Entra, etc.)
Pros
- Great for organizations standardizing on Microsoft security tooling
- Easy operationalization if you already use Defender/Sentinel
- Good for mapping external exposure/internet intelligence to internal detections
Cons
- Product/portal transitions can create change-management overhead (features moving, UI changes)
- Best value often depends on Microsoft licensing bundles (E5, Defender suite)
Free vs Paid
- Microsoft indicates there are free OSINT capabilities and featured content access, with additional functionality available through Microsoft security licensing
License / deployment
- Proprietary commercial (Microsoft licensing)
5) Anomali โ ThreatStream (Next-Gen TIP) + STAXX (free STIX/TAXII tool)
Overview
Anomali ThreatStream is a well-known Threat Intelligence Platform (TIP) focused on aggregation, enrichment, correlation, and pushing curated intel into security operations. Anomali also emphasizes modernization with AI-guided workflows in its positioning.
Key features
- Aggregate intelligence from many sources and enrich automatically
- Correlation across indicators/telemetry to identify campaigns
- Deliver curated intelligence into SIEM/SOAR/XDR workflows
- Ecosystem of intel partners/feeds; trial/purchase feeds via partners
- STAXX: a free STIX/TAXII client for bidirectional sharing from STIX/TAXII sources (cloud or on-prem)
Pros
- Strong โTIP coreโ: ingest โ normalize โ enrich โ score โ distribute
- STAXX is handy if you need fast STIX/TAXII connectivity without buying a full TIP
- Good for CTI teams that must serve SOC, IR, and vulnerability management with the same intel backbone
Cons
- TIPs require operational governance (intel requirements, scoring rules, expiration, QA) or youโll just automate noise
- Costs depend on feeds, seats, and modules
Free vs Paid
- Free: Anomali STAXX (STIX/TAXII sharing client)
- Paid: ThreatStream platform subscription
License / deployment
- Proprietary commercial TIP (SaaS / enterprise deployment options depending on package)
6) ThreatConnect โ TI Ops Platform (Intel Hub)
Overview
ThreatConnect positions its platform as action-oriented TI Ops: not just collecting intel, but pushing it into operational workflows.
Key features
- TI Ops workflows: scoring, prioritization, operational reporting
- Broad integration ecosystem across SIEM/SOAR/EDR, vulnerability management, ticketing, etc.
- TAXII support and sharing/collaboration features
- Automations and playbooks (varies by plan/modules)
Pros
- Built for โintel as an operational layerโ across the security stack
- Strong for organizations that must measure intel ROI and reduce false positives
- Mature collaboration + workflow/case-management style patterns
Cons
- Like all TIPs: success depends heavily on configuration and governance
- Pricing generally enterprise (demo-driven, quote-based)
Free vs Paid
- Predominantly paid commercial platform; some components/products may have separate editions (varies by region/offer)
License / deployment
- Proprietary commercial (SaaS / enterprise platform licensing)
7) Palo Alto Networks โ Cortex XSOAR Threat Intelligence Management (TIM)
Overview
Cortex XSOAR Threat Intelligence Management (TIM) is designed to unify aggregation, scoring, and sharing of threat intelligence using playbook-driven automation.
Key features
- Feed ingestion into Cortex XSOAR + indicator enrichment and verdict assignment
- TIM playbooks process large volumes of incoming indicators and can push enriched intel to SIEM/external systems
- Native automation (playbooks) + workflow alignment with incident response
- Structured indicator fields (including STIX IDs, TLP, expiration, verdicts) in the platformโs indicator model
Pros
- Excellent if you want TI management and SOAR/IR workflows in one ecosystem
- Strong at scaling enrichment + distribution through playbooks
- Works well in Palo Altoโcentric stacks (but can integrate beyond)
Cons
- Can be complex to deploy if youโre not ready for SOAR-level workflow engineering
- Costs typically tied to annual licensing / users and modules (enterprise pricing model)
Free vs Paid
- Generally paid enterprise product (quote-based), with lab/trial options depending on partner programs
License / deployment
- Proprietary commercial (platform licensing)
8) VirusTotal โ Public service + Premium/Intelligence APIs
Overview
VirusTotal is one of the most widely used tools for file/URL analysis and indicator enrichment, powered by a mix of community submissions and partner detections. Itโs often the fastest โfirst checkโ for suspicious artifacts, and at enterprise tier it becomes a full hunting/enrichment engine.
VirusTotal documentation distinguishes Public vs Premium API: Premium removes rate/daily limits, returns more context, and exposes advanced endpoints for threat hunting and malware discovery.
Key features
- Multi-engine scanning for files/URLs, reputation checks for domains/IPs
- Relationship graphs (how artifacts connect), hunting capabilities (in premium tiers)
- Public API for limited use cases; Premium API for enterprise workflows
- Extensive automation ecosystem via API + connectors
Pros
- Unmatched convenience for quick validation and enrichment
- Premium capabilities are strong for hunting, malware discovery, and automation
- Great โcommon languageโ between SOC, IR, and malware analysts
Cons
- Public API has strict limitations and is not intended for broad business workflows
- Premium pricing is vendor-quoted; costs can be significant for heavy automation
Free vs Paid
- Free: public website access and limited public API (with restrictions)
- Paid: Premium API / Intelligence tiers (SLA, advanced endpoints, higher context)
License / deployment
- Proprietary service; licensing depends on API tier/service agreement
9) IBM โ X-Force Exchange + X-Force Threat Intelligence
Overview
IBM offers two closely related pieces:
- IBM X-Force Exchange (XFE): a threat intelligence sharing platform for researching threats and collaborating with a community; guest users can search/view reports, while logged-in users get broader features
- IBM Security X-Force Threat Intelligence: positioned as intelligence management and automated threat data from internal/external telemetry
Key features
- XFE: community collaboration, research, collections/sharing, searchable reports
- IBM X-Force Threat Intelligence API provides automation access to threat intel feeds (IP/URL by category, vulnerability feeds, TAXII feeds, etc.)
- Integrations into platforms like QRadar and other ecosystems (via API keys and connectors)
Pros
- Strong blend of community + enterprise intelligence options
- API and TAXII availability makes automation feasible
- Useful for orgs already invested in IBM security tooling
Cons
- UX/content can feel fragmented across Exchange vs services vs product tiers
- Some pages are dynamic/region-specific; access may require IBM ID
Free vs Paid
- Free/limited: guest access and community features; broader access via IBM ID
- Paid: intelligence services/platform tiers and enterprise consumption (quote-based)
License / deployment
- Proprietary commercial for enterprise tiers; community/guest access under IBM terms
10) LevelBlue Labs โ Open Threat Exchange (OTX)
Overview
OTX is one of the worldโs best-known open best threat intelligence tools communities. The official OTX FAQ describes it as โtruly open,โ with a global community and large-scale indicator contributions.
CISAโs service description highlights OTXโs open access, community-generated threat data, collaboration, and automation for updating security infrastructure with threat data.
Key features
- Community โpulsesโ (collections of indicators + context)
- OTX DirectConnect API for synchronizing threat intel into your tools
- Collaborative research + validation by the community
- Easy enrichment for IPs/domains/hashes when you need fast external context
Pros
- Strong value for cost (free community intel)
- Great supplement for organizations building TI maturity
- Useful for enriching logs and detections with external reputation signals
Cons
- Community intel varies in fidelity; you must validate before blocking at scale
- Not a full TIP: limited governance workflows compared to enterprise platforms
Free vs Paid
- Free access is core to OTXโs model; itโs promoted as open/community-driven
License / deployment
- Proprietary hosted platform with open/community access under service terms; integrations typically via API
Bonus: Two โmust-knowโ tools (not in the Top 10 list, but incredibly useful)
If youโre building a TI program on a budget and Threat Intelligence Tools, youโll see these constantly in practitioner stacksโeven when they buy commercial intel:
- MISP (Open Source TIP / sharing platform) โ widely used for structured sharing; open-source licensing and strong community
- OpenCTI (Open Source CTI platform) โ great for knowledge-graph style CTI management and internal intel hubs
(These are often โfoundation layersโ that teams enrich with paid feeds/platforms.)
